Avatar's visuals were hailed as truly stunning, with many critics calling it the most visually impressive film of all time.
The film was a critical darling, earning nine Academy Award nominations and winning three, including Best Cinematography and Best Visual Effects.
Despite its impressive achievements, Avatar was not without its detractors. Some critics felt that the film's story and characters were not as strong as its visuals.
